Post » Mon Jun 11, 2012 8:52 am

Never intended, you can see this on the Smithing perk-tree.


Stell, Dwarven, Orc, Ebony, Daedric covers "2" categories - heavy + weapon

Elven, Glass also covers "2" categories - light + Weapon

Advance, Dragon .... "2" categories - light + heavy


Advance and Dragon did not have weapons but covers light and heavy
